Polygon Nears Coinme Acquisition, Expands Bitcoin Kiosk Network

Ethereum scaling network Polygon close to buying bitcoin kiosk firm Coinme, sources say

Ethereum Layer-2 network Polygon is in talks to acquire U.S. crypto kiosk provider Coinme, according to people familiar with the matter. The potential deal is valued at $100 million to $125 million, the sources said.

One of the people said Polygon is being advised by Architect Partners. The sources spoke on condition of anonymity because the discussions are private.

Coinme is known for operating crypto kiosks and has offered access to cryptocurrency services across multiple U.S. states since its initial launch. The company’s footprint in physical locations has made it a recognizable on-ramp for customers looking to buy crypto through in-person channels.

If completed, the transaction would link a major Ethereum scaling network with a firm focused on real-world distribution for crypto purchases. The talks highlight how infrastructure providers across different parts of the crypto ecosystem—from blockchain networks to payment and access points—are exploring consolidation as the market matures.
